Name of Drug Generic name: Ascorbic acid Brand Name: Vital C Route: per oral Timing: OD Classification Vitamins

Mechanism of Action Increases protection mechanism of the immune system, thus supporting wound healing. Indication Dietary supplement; Frank and subclinical scurvy; Extensive burns, delayed fracture or wound healing, sever febrile or chronic disease states; To prevent vitamin C in patients with poor

nutritional habits; To acidify urine Macular degeneration. Contraindication Use of sodium ascorbate in patients on sodium restriction; Use of calcium ascorbate on patient receiving digitalis. Side Effects GI: Nausea, vomiting, heartburn, diarrhea Hematologic: Acute hemolytic anemia CNS: Head ache (high doses) Urogenital: Urethritis, dysuria, crystalluria Others:

Mild sireness, dizziness, faintness with rapid IV administration Nursing Responsibilities Secure doctors order Do hand washing Assess patients condition Give medication on right timing Inform patient about the possible side effects of the drugs Instruct patient to be cautious of the contraindicatio ns of the drugs.
